溫馨提示×

Debian VNC如何優化圖形性能

小樊
54
2025-05-24 09:21:35
欄目: 智能運維

在Debian系統上優化VNC的圖形性能可以通過多種方法實現,以下是一些常見的優化技巧:

調整分辨率和顏色深度

  • 使用 -geometry 參數調整VNC分辨率,例如:vncserver -geometry 1280x800 :1 。
  • 在VNC服務器配置文件中設置默認分辨率,如 /etc/systemd/system/vncserver@:1.service 文件中的 ExecStartPre 行添加 -geometry 1280x800 。

禁用圖形加速

  • 在VNC服務器配置文件中禁用圖形加速功能,適用于對顯卡支持要求較低的環境。

使用硬件加速

  • 如果系統支持,可以啟用硬件加速來提高圖形渲染效率。

啟用壓縮

  • 在VNC服務器配置中啟用壓縮,減少數據傳輸量,例如:-compression high 。

關閉不必要的程序和服務

  • 在遠程桌面連接的計算機上,關閉不必要的程序以釋放資源和提高性能。

使用輕量級桌面環境

  • 安裝輕量級桌面環境(如Xfce)并使用TightVNC或類似的輕量級VNC服務器軟件,以減少資源占用和提高性能。

優化內核參數

  • 編輯 /etc/sysctl.conf 文件,添加或修改內核參數來優化性能,例如增加文件描述符限制和調整TCP窗口大小。

監控系統資源

  • 使用工具如 top 、htop 、vmstat 、iostatnetstat 監控系統資源使用情況,以便及時發現和解決性能瓶頸。

使用SSH隧道

  • 通過SSH隧道連接VNC服務器,以提高安全性和性能。

清理無用的軟件包和緩存

  • 使用 apt-get autoremove 、apt-get cleanapt-get autoclean 命令清理不再需要的軟件包和APT緩存。

使用最新版本的VNC服務器

  • 確保使用的是最新版本的VNC服務器,以獲得最新的性能優化和修復。

配置VNC服務器

  • 在Debian系統上,可以使用 x11vnc 作為VNC服務器。為了減少帶寬使用,可以在啟動VNC服務器時使用 -compress 選項來啟用壓縮。

使用Xvfb

  • Xvfb是一個輕量級的虛擬顯示服務器,可以在不產生實際屏幕輸出的情況下運行圖形應用程序。結合VNC使用Xvfb,可以在遠程桌面環境中減少對實際網絡帶寬的依賴。

請注意,進行任何配置更改后,建議重新啟動VNC服務以使更改生效。此外,具體的優化效果可能因系統配置和使用環境的不同而有所差異。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女